首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

我正在使用smsArea()函数,该函数在keyup事件上对文本进行计数,但是当值通过jq追加时,如何对文本进行计数?

当值通过jq追加时,可以使用以下方法对文本进行计数:

  1. 首先,确保你已经引入了jQuery库。
  2. 在smsArea()函数中,使用jQuery的on()方法来绑定keyup事件,以便在文本发生变化时触发计数。
代码语言:txt
复制
function smsArea() {
  // 绑定keyup事件
  $(document).on('keyup', '#yourTextarea', function() {
    // 获取文本内容
    var text = $(this).val();
    // 计算文本长度
    var count = text.length;
    // 更新计数显示
    $('#count').text(count);
  });
}
  1. 在HTML中,添加一个用于显示计数的元素,例如一个span标签,并为其设置一个唯一的id。
代码语言:txt
复制
<textarea id="yourTextarea"></textarea>
<span id="count">0</span>

通过以上代码,当你在textarea中输入或追加文本时,计数会实时更新并显示在count元素中。

注意:以上代码仅为示例,实际应用中你可能需要根据具体情况进行适当的修改和调整。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的沙龙

领券